Transaction 4edf6303f14b76f61c388404028ccd71f36ad77319b6ed492f1938611ab58227

1 Input
2 Outputs
  • 4edf6303f14b76f61c388404028ccd71f36ad77319b6ed492f1938611ab58227:0
  • value  499959682
    address  185qnqExYaTqicw7njib6uoWYDSxPJFV6i
  • 4edf6303f14b76f61c388404028ccd71f36ad77319b6ed492f1938611ab58227:1
  • value  500000000
    address  128gGA5cE9X2wC3jhSAY3CPcvDcYMn2sSH